What is the origin of the name Bachar?

The first name "Bachar" is of Arabic origin. It is commonly used in Middle Eastern countries such as Lebanon, Syria, and Palestine. In Arabic, the name "Bachar" (بشار) means "bringer of good news" or "bearer of glad tidings." It is a masculine given name with a positive connotation.

The meaning, etymology, and origin of the name Bachar

The name Bachar has Arabic origins and is predominantly used as a masculine given name. It carries a significant meaning that relates to the concept of "good news" or "glad tidings." In Arabic, the name is derived from the root word "bushra," which also conveys the same optimistic sentiment. Famous people with the name Bachar

Bachar is not a commonly known first name, making it challenging to find famous individuals associated with this name. Despite its rarity, there are a few notable figures who bear the name Bachar. One such person is Bachar Houli, an Australian rules footballer of Lebanese descent. Houli has had a successful career playing for the Richmond Football Club in the Australian Football League (AFL) and has been recognized as a pioneering figure in promoting diversity within the sport. In addition to his on-field achievements, Houli has been actively involved in community work, particularly in supporting and mentoring young individuals from multicultural backgrounds.
